  • Page 4 Note: • To avoid any damage or data loss, please make sure the phone is off and not charging before installing or removing SIM-cards or microSD cards. • After installation is complete, make sure the battery is tightly covered. Screw the battery cover bolt to prevent water or dirt from entering into the device.
  • Page 5 Ways to extend battery life 1. If you are not using Bluetooth, Wi-Fi and GPS, turn them off. 2. Lower the screen brightness level and switch the phone into sleep mode. Press the power button to turn off the screen when the device is not in use.
  • Page 6 • Turn off the phone during the air flights. • Do not expose the phone to strong electromagnetic radiations. • Do not place magnetic data carriers in close proximity to the phone as its radiation can interfere with the carrier and damage the data it is holding.
